First Things First: You Don't Need a Cape (But Insurance Might Be Nice)

Unlike some fantastical licenses (we're looking at you, Medieval Mussel-Chucking Permit), California doesn't require a statewide janitorial license. However, that doesn't mean you can waltz in with a bucket and sponge and declare yourself "Knight of the Dustpan."

Here's the twist: Individual cities and counties have their own regulations. This is where your quest gets interesting...

The Local Law Lowdown: Hunting for Permits in Your Janitorial Jungle

Prepare to channel your inner Indiana Jones, because you'll need to unearth the specific requirements for your domain. Here's your treasure map:

  1. Unearth the Local Authority: This is usually your city or county clerk's office. You can find their contact info with a quick web search (or, you know, by following a trail of discarded gum wrappers... Indiana would approve).

  2. **Crack the Code: ** Once you've contacted your local authority, ask them about any business licenses or permits required for janitorial services. Be prepared to answer questions about the size and scope of your operation (think solo superhero or a full-fledged Justice League of Cleaning?).

Remember: This is where the "might be nice" insurance comes in. While not always mandatory, having general liability and workers' compensation insurance can give you peace of mind and potentially impress potential clients (like a dazzling display of disinfectant-fueled pyrotechnics).

Conquering the Paperwork Hydra: The Joys of Janitorial Registration

Assuming your local authority requires registration, you'll likely face a form or two (or ten). Get ready to slay the Paperwork Hydra!

Here are some common foes you might encounter:

  • Business Registration Forms: Time to choose your business structure (sole proprietor, LLC, etc.) and get registered with the appropriate agencies.
  • Janitorial Service Provider Registration: This might involve providing proof of insurance, worker's compensation coverage, and other fun things.

Remember: Patience, grasshopper! Filling out forms might not be as exciting as battling a Biohazard Blob, but it's a crucial step to becoming a legitimate cleaning crusader.

FAQs for the Aspiring Janitorial Jedi:

How to find out if my city requires a janitorial license?

Contact your local city or county clerk's office.

What kind of insurance do I need for my janitorial business?

General liability and workers' compensation insurance are common, but requirements may vary by location. Always check with your local authority and consult with an insurance professional.
